Output 82f689a0887c0ec5c261ada2b7764881cd6973f80ac2c84b05c611add7304f8f:0

value
139526
script pubkey
OP_0 OP_PUSHBYTES_20 5ed3fd571de26fed1d9b9f25a5da0d10e609f609
address
bc1qtmfl64caufh768vmnuj6tksdzrnqnasfea0vcq
transaction
82f689a0887c0ec5c261ada2b7764881cd6973f80ac2c84b05c611add7304f8f
spent
true